Offbeat Islands to Explore
Many people know about popular islands like Malé and Maafushi. But there are small, offbeat islands where you can feel alone with your love.
1. Dhigurah Island
Dhigurah is long, quiet, and peaceful. You can walk on the beach and hold hands. The water is blue, and you can swim anytime. Someone told me, “We just sat on the sand and watched the waves. It was perfect.”
2. Rasdhoo Island
Rasdhoo is small and simple. You will see fewer tourists. You can snorkel with colorful fish and enjoy a quiet sunset. Couples say, “It felt like our private island.”
3. Thoddoo Island
Thoddoo is green and calm. Locals grow fruits here, and you can see small villages. You can ride bicycles together and explore the island slowly. “We laughed and took so many photos,” a couple told me.
4. Fulidhoo Island
Fulidhoo is peaceful. The beaches are soft, and the water is clear. You can relax on the sand, swim, and enjoy the quiet. Couples say, “We felt like we were alone in the world.”
These offbeat islands give privacy and a unique experience. You can enjoy love and nature at the same time.

Best Time to Visit
Couples often ask, “When is the best time to go?”
- November to April: Dry and sunny, perfect for beach and water activities.
- May to October: Some rain, but fewer tourists and cheaper prices.
If you want sun and calm water, choose November to April. Someone told me, “We went in December, and the weather was perfect.”
Accommodation Options
When you book a Maldives Holiday Packages for Couple, you can choose:
- Water Villas: Stay above water and see fish swimming below. Very romantic.
- Beach Villas: Walk on the sand from your room. You can see the ocean every day.
- Guesthouses on Offbeat Islands: Simple, cheap, and quiet. Good for privacy.
